Subject: [PATCH net v4 0/4] net: netpoll: fix memory leak and add
 comprehensive selftests

Fix a memory leak in netpoll and introduce netconsole selftests that
expose the issue when running with kmemleak detection enabled.

This patchset includes a selftest for netpoll with multiple concurrent
users (netconsole + bonding), which simulates the scenario from test[1]
that originally demonstrated the issue allegedly fixed by commit
efa95b01da18 ("netpoll: fix use after free") - a commit that is now
being reverted.

Sending this to "net" branch because this is a fix, and the selftest
might help with the backports validation.
